Jizzax: Where history meets hospitality in Uzbekistan!

Jizzax, also known as Jizzakh Province, is a picturesque region located in the heart of Uzbekistan. This historic province is known for its stunning natural landscapes, ancient cultural sites, and warm hospitality.

One of the most famous attractions in Jizzax is the Zaamin National Park, which offers visitors the chance to explore lush forests, crystal-clear lakes, and snow-capped mountains. This park is a paradise for outdoor enthusiasts, offering opportunities for hiking, camping, and birdwatching.

In addition to its natural beauty, Jizzax is also home to a number of fascinating historical sites. The city of Jizzax itself is a treasure trove of ancient architecture, with mosques, mausoleums, and madrasas dating back to the 12th century.

Visitors to Jizzax will also have the opportunity to experience the region's rich cultural heritage. The province is known for its traditional crafts, such as pottery, embroidery, and silk weaving. Travelers can visit local markets to purchase unique handmade souvenirs and support local artisans.

The people of Jizzax are known for their warmth and hospitality, and visitors will be welcomed with open arms. The region's delicious cuisine is another highlight, with a variety of dishes featuring fresh fruits, vegetables, and spices.

Overall, Jizzax is a hidden gem in Uzbekistan, offering a perfect blend of natural beauty, history, and culture. Whether you are seeking adventure in the great outdoors or hoping to immerse yourself in the country's rich heritage, Jizzax has something to offer every traveler.

What to explore:

1. Hazrati Ali Mosque: This stunning mosque is one of the largest in Central Asia and is known for its beautiful blue dome and intricate tile work.

2. Alisher Navoi Park: This expansive park is a great place to relax and enjoy the outdoors. Visitors can take a leisurely stroll, have a picnic, or rent a boat and paddle around the lake.

3. Jizzakh Regional Museum: This museum offers a fascinating look at the history and culture of the Jizzakh region. Visitors can see historical artifacts, traditional costumes, and learn about the local customs and traditions.

4. Amir Temur Square: This central square is a popular gathering place for locals and visitors alike. It is surrounded by shops, cafes, and restaurants, making it a great spot to people-watch and soak up the atmosphere.

5. Tashkent–Samarkand Highway: This scenic highway offers breathtaking views of the surrounding countryside, including mountains and lush valleys. It's a great way to experience the natural beauty of the Jizzakh region.

6. Zamin National Park: This park is a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ts. Visitors can go hiking, camping, or simply enjoy the tranquil surroundings. The park is also home to a variety of wildlife, including deer, wild boar, and various bird species.

7. Mubarek Waterfall: This picturesque waterfall is located just outside of Jizzakh and is a popular spot for locals and tourists alike. Visitors can go hiking or have a picnic near the waterfall and enjoy the natural beauty of the area.
